Abstract

This paper describes the DiKe model-based diagnosis framework, which incorporates multiple diagnosis engines, multiple user-level system description languages, a theorem prover, and a graphical user interface to provide an integrated toolset for the development of model-based diagnosis applications. The framework has been used for representing a number of application domains. We present the AD2L language, the main user language for the system geared towards use by non-specialists, and discuss use of DiKe in various domains.
